Transaction 7e53034cd789718d335182355c310839b176d31742311a6678f52f66484df7bb

1 Input
2 Outputs
  • 7e53034cd789718d335182355c310839b176d31742311a6678f52f66484df7bb:0
  • value  3960000
    address  1J6e1Wk17AxYkFCmQYBxS8RTgdFufRwRSr
  • 7e53034cd789718d335182355c310839b176d31742311a6678f52f66484df7bb:1
  • value  48381751
    address  12C2QYiwMgVnSMraXdpgN6Dez6RaCte3f9